Security Update
[p]This update upgrades the game to the latest LTS version of Unity, patching a
critical security vulnerability affecting
every game currently using the engine. You can read more about this issue
in this post on Unity's site.[/p][p][/p][p]
Known issue: Unfortunately this forced update introduces an input issue when playing with a mouse on Linux, that makes it impossible to click and drag tiles. If you're affected by this, you can choose to opt in to the [c]legacy [/c]branch via the game's properties, which will install the previous version of the game.[/p][p][/p]
Bug fixes
- [p]Fixed a nasty bug that would leave the tiles of certain regions incomplete when you zoomed in.[/p][p][/p]
